What happened: China executed 11 members of the Ming family, who operated scam compounds near the Myanmar border in Shan state. The family was involved in organised crime and fraud activities.
Why it matters:
- It signals China's tough stance on organised crime and cross-border scams.
- Communities near the China-Myanmar border may see changes in security and law enforcement approaches.
MNN Take: The rapid executions demonstrate China's priority to curb criminal networks that disrupt regional stability and public order.
